Output 9614e29bd07d43a8f3769e30a1a0e9426e0d3ac91ffe7f79c7bd848564c63cbe:16

value
21910374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aed5ff0d1614c5ce4e8597ff1733a3cb25225fcc OP_EQUAL
address
MPqcAXoH79fMzgtFeaxpihAQ8y2ejwYyVW
transaction
9614e29bd07d43a8f3769e30a1a0e9426e0d3ac91ffe7f79c7bd848564c63cbe
spent
true